    Lighting Layout for 64x40 garage

    For me, good lighting was high on the "want" list. My shop is 44x50. I have 12 high bay fixtures in the center section and 18 4' tube fixtures in each lean-to. This eliminates all shadows - at least until I move the machines in.

    Lighting and fan placement opinions , pole barn

    Based on my experience with two switches for my high bay lights, most of the time you will have both switches on. That might not be the case if your fixtures can't be wired with a dimmer, in which case you may want to consider option 4 and completely alternate the fixtures on each switch.
